The 2019-2022 Nurses’ Bargaining Association (NBA) Collective Agreement includes a provision (Article 60) that requires health authorities (HA) and Providence Health Care (PHC) to implement a direct patient care staffing assessment process. Implementation of this new contract language is intended to be a collaborative process, where local level managers and in-charge nurses determine immediate (short-term) staffing requirements.
